 Nets interim head coach Kevin Ollie said Smith (hip) won't play Friday versus the Knicks or Sunday versus the 76ers, Erik Slater of ClutchPoints.com reports.

The Scoop:Smith will wind up missing the Nets' final seven games of the 2023-24 campaign due to right hip inflammation. He averaged 6.6 points, 3.6 assists, 2.9 rebounds and 1.2 steals in 18.9 minutes across 56 appearances.

Ruled out for Friday
Smith (hip) has been ruled out for Friday's game against the Knicks, C.J. Holmes of the New York Daily News reports.

The Scoop: Smith continues to deal with right hip inflammation, and he'll be unavailable for a sixth consecutive game Friday. His final chance to suit up this year will be during Sunday's regular-season finale against the 76ers.

To remain out Wednesday
Smith (hip) has been ruled out for Wednesday's game against the Raptors, Brian Lewis of the New York Post reports.

The Scoop: Smith will miss a fifth straight game due to right hip inflammation. He has only two more chances to suit up this season -- Friday in New York and Sunday in Philadelphia.

Officially out
Smith (hip) won't play in Sunday's game against Sacramento, Erik Slater of ClutchPoints.com reports.

The Scoop: Smith appears to have sustained a mid-day setback Sunday, as he earned a probable tag in the morning before being downgraded to doubtful and eventually getting ruled out. Dennis Schroder should see plenty of work at the point, while Cam Thomas, Lonnie Walker and Mikal Bridges could see more ball-handling duties. Smith's next chance to play will come Wednesday against the Raptors.
